Output edebc06f153e786fb6cf6c2354a31a8938c09247e22b884a2d3d8c5d30a71a8f:320

value
301254
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 0ecb3ff3264c1a2a990f93c603cdaf9e3e7b0c76c2c9ca7374f0853a55868ebe
address
tb1ppm9nluexfsdz4xg0j0rq8nd0ncl8krrkctyu5um57zzn54vx36lqq4y7kj
transaction
edebc06f153e786fb6cf6c2354a31a8938c09247e22b884a2d3d8c5d30a71a8f
confirmations
12557
spent
false

1 Sat Range